A week of festivities in Tallante (04/06/2015)

Tallante is already finalizing the details for the start of the festivities in honor of San Antonio.

Begin tomorrow Friday, June 5 and will end on Saturday June 13.

Many activities such as traditional Trilla Night Migas, Mass Rociera, the Big Dance, among others, complete a program that offers lots of fun and especially coexistence.

Friday June 5 will kick off a presentation of proposals for students of Architecture UPCT on revitalization for Tallante and West Cartagena.

Saturday 6 open on the traditional Trilla Cereal, then continue the playground, and also the great night Migas.

At twelve o'clock it will be the turn of the Proclamation Party, by Juan Jose Martinez Sanchez, Professor of the School of Agricultural Engineers UPCT.

Sunday 7th June 1 Rocío mass star in the day.

Then, all participants can enjoy a great paella.

It is Monday, March 8 when the VIII to El Canar, whose meeting point will take place Plaza de la Iglesia de Tallante.

The big dance entertained by the duo Gala will be on Friday the 12th, the eve of San Antonio.

On Saturday 13, the day of the Patron, the complete range of activities, the traditional Mass of San Antonio accompanied by the Rondalla of Isla Plana, with offerings of food, Buffet Brotherhood at 14.00 to enjoy the cuisine of all neighbors and afternoon, from 20.30 will be the procession where San Antonio takes his annual bath of light accompanied by all the neighbors and the band that runs through the town.

At night, from 22.30 the night lay off the celebrations with a variety show starring magician The Baron and Maria Bolkan Vedette and music with Toni.
